Lederach is a locality in Montgomery County, Pennsylvania, United States. It has a population of approximately 1,200. The population density is 55.0 people per km². Lederach is located at 40.2618°N, 75.4060°W. It observes the Eastern Time (America/New_York) timezone. ZIP codes: 19438, 19450.
